mysql> select * from alert_config limit 1; +----+---------------+-------------+-------------+------------+------+--------+---------------------+ | id | ip | description | explanation | upperLimit | type | status | createTime | +----+---------------+-------------+-------------+------------...
by nychenlei - MySQL文档中心 - 2009-08-05 11:57:56 阅读(1448) 回复(0)
$query = $db->;query("SELECT * FROM $table WHERE username='$p[key_username]' OR fullname='$p[key_fullname]' OR phone LIKE '%$p[key_phone]%' OR mobile LIKE '%$p[key_mobile]%' ORDER BY id"); 结果不管我输入什么内容都搜索出所有记录,哪里出问题了? :?:
为让mysql对中文模糊查询有良好支持 在windows系统下将my.ini文件加入一行 : character-default-set=gbk 就可以了,不至于用like时查出毫不相干的纪录 但在linux或unix下偶应该改哪个文件? 谢谢!
为让mysql对中文模糊查询有良好支持 \r\n在windows系统下将my.ini文件加入一行 \r\n: \r\ncharacter-default-set=gbk \r\n就可以了,不至于用like时查出毫不相干的纪录 \r\n但在linux或unix下偶应该改哪个文件? \r\n谢谢!
mysql部分替换[code] 将cdb_pms表subject字段中的Welcom to替换成 欢迎光临 UPDATE `cdb_pms` SET `subject` = REPLACE(`subject`, 'Welcome to', '欢迎光临') WHERE INSTR(`subject`,'Welcome to') > 0 替换cdb_posts表的message字段,将“viewthread.php?tid=3989”替换成“viewthread.php?tid=16546” UPDATE `cdb_posts` SET `message`= REPLACE(`message`, 'viewthread.php?tid=3989', 'viewthread.php?tid=16546') WHERE ...
大家好,我现在在使用mysql的过程中遇到一个问题。 以前存到数据库中的内容中,有一部分url是http://192.168.1.83/,现在我想把这个地址替换掉,换成http://www.abc.com/, 请问是用什么语句能做到这一点呢?请大家帮忙,谢谢!
本帖最后由 chinafenghao 于 2013-06-04 16:10 编辑 例如公司库中有公司coname字段内容为“广东省广州市花都区大生物制药公司” 我如何使用“大生物”或“大生物制药”或“广东大生物”或“花都大生物”都能找到该记录呢? 分词我有,但好象只是针对输入的东西。
本帖最后由 chinafenghao 于 2013-03-27 10:44 编辑 整个表有200万数据,我只要搜索最近两个月内的数据 select * from post where content like '%$中文%' and date > '两个月内时间' date做了索引。两个月内的数据一直保持在大概5万-10万。 这样的like效率好吗?会随着整个表的增大而影响吗?假设说整表数据从200万增加到300万。而最近两个月数据还是5-10万。
在 mysql下,在进行中文模糊检索时,经常会返回一些与之不相关的记录,如查找 "%a%" 时,返回的可能有中文字符,却没有a字符存在。本人以前也曾遇到过类似问题,经详细阅读mysql的Manual,发现可以有一种方法很方便的解决并得到满意的结果。 例子: 希望通过“标题”对新闻库进行检索,关键字可能包含是中英文,如下SQL语句: QUOTE: select id,title,name from achech_com.news where title like '%a%' 返回的结...
.Jyo973 { display:none; } 在 mysql 下,在进行中文模糊检索时,经常会返回一些与之不相关的记录,如查找 "%a%" 时,返回的可能有中文字符,却没有 a 字符存在。本人以前也曾遇到过类似问题,经详细阅读 mysql 的 Manual ,发现可以有一种方法很方便的解决并得到满意的结果。 www~phperz~com 例子: phperz~com ·希望通过“标题”对新闻库进行检索,关键字可能包含是中英文,如 下 SQL 语句: php程序员站 select id,titl...